Handover note — Q3 cash-flow forecast

Welcome aboard, Daria. The Q3 forecast for Meridale Foods is mostly done; receivables from the Kelsmont contract land in week six, so don't panic at the mid-quarter dip. Torvald in treasury keeps the model — he'll walk you through the assumptions. Watch the packaging supplier prepayments; they've drifted upward two quarters running. One more thing you should see before the Thursday review.

internal memo for bawep-hahip: Headcount on the Praael team goes from 54 to 93 by the end of September. Gross margin on Praael came in at 27 percent against a plan of 62 percent.

Subject: keyturn 2.4 ready for review

Team — keyturn 2.4 is staged. Changes: rotation intervals now read from the Hollis vault policy, dry-run flag fixed, and the audit log no longer truncates long key names. Please review the diff against 2.3 before Friday cutover; focus on the vault client retry logic. Release artifact token is below.

session token of kahag-bawip = htk6_729d08

Subject: DR drill — Fernbeck retention sweeper

Team: Thursday's drill simulates total loss of the retention sweeper's state store. We'll restore from the offsite snapshot and verify no premature deletions. Expect sweeper downtime 10:00–11:30. Snapshot restore requires unsealing the backup vault, so the drill lead should have ready the recovery passphrase below.

strongbox words: druath-quenael

## Archiving cold buckets in Frostbin

If your plugin touches cold storage, heads up: Frostbin sweeps any bucket untouched for 90 days into the archive tier. Plugins can nudge this by registering a retention hint, but the sweeper's own knobs win ties. Don't hardcode these in your plugin — read them at runtime. The current defaults are listed below.

tuning table, kawep-tawif:
CAPS = {
    "olidor": 80,
    "belion": 7,
    "quenys": 225,
    "druox": 839,
    "fraath": 482,
}